A quiet genre scene by Dutch painter Guillaume Anne van der Brugghen, depicting a shepherd resting with his dogs overlooking a vast, atmospheric horizon.
This composition by Guillaume Anne van der Brugghen captures a quiet moment of rest within a vast, atmospheric setting. The scene features a shepherd, seen from behind, wearing a wide-brimmed hat and a red jacket, accompanied by two dogs resting on the earth. The figures occupy the foreground, positioned on a ridge that overlooks a sweeping, hazy expanse of hills. The artist employs a muted palette to convey the stillness of the day, focusing on the relationship between the human figure and the expansive environment.
Van der Brugghen, a Dutch painter active during the nineteenth century, often turned his attention to rural subjects and the quietude of the countryside. His approach to this work demonstrates a clear interest in the play of light across the horizon, where the sky meets the distant, undulating terrain. The brushwork is controlled, allowing for a smooth transition between the earthy tones of the foreground and the ethereal, pale blue of the sky. The shepherd, holding a staff, remains a stationary observer, grounding the composition while the dogs provide a sense of domesticity and companionship in the open air.
This piece reflects the broader interest in genre painting that characterised much of the Dutch art scene during this period. By focusing on the mundane activities of rural life, the artist invites the viewer to contemplate the solitude of the shepherd. The lack of dramatic action encourages a focus on the atmospheric quality of the scene, where the soft light suggests either the early hours of the morning or the fading warmth of late afternoon. The work is a study in balance, where the weight of the foreground figures is countered by the vast, open space of the background, creating a sense of scale and distance.
